Download, install, UPDATE, and run:
    Ad-Aware 6.0
    Spybot Search & Destroy 
    SpywareGuard
(Make sure to use the update feature of these programs often.)


Download and install: 
    Google Toolbar  & activate the pop-up 
blocker.

Download UPDATE and run:
    CWShredder

Before running these, do the following:

Delete temp internet files and history.


Turn off system Restore.

When finished, 
Turn system Restore back on.
